How to fill out Uniform Commercial Code:

01
Start by gathering all necessary information. You will need the name and contact information of both the debtor (person or entity owing the debt) and the secured party (person or entity receiving the debt as collateral).
02
Identify the collateral. This refers to the specific property or assets that will serve as security for the debt. Be as specific as possible when describing the collateral.
03
Determine the appropriate UCC form to use. The specific form will depend on the type of transaction involved, such as a financing statement or a security agreement. Make sure you are using the correct form for your needs.
04
Complete the required fields on the UCC form. This may include providing details about the debtor and secured party, describing the collateral, and indicating any additional terms or conditions of the agreement.
05
Review the completed form for accuracy and completeness. Check for any errors or missing information that could invalidate the filing. Make sure all parties involved have reviewed and approved the contents of the form.

Who needs Uniform Commercial Code:

01
Businesses engaging in commercial transactions: The UCC is applicable to both sellers and buyers of goods in a commercial context. It provides a framework for establishing rights and obligations between the parties involved.
02
Lenders and financial institutions: Banks and other financial institutions rely on the UCC to secure their interests in loans and credit transactions. The UCC allows them to establish a priority claim on collateral if the debtor defaults on the loan.
03
Individuals involved in personal property transactions: If you are buying or selling personal property such as vehicles, equipment, or even intellectual property, understanding and using the UCC can protect your rights and ensure smooth transactions.

The Uniform Commercial Code (UCC) is a set of laws that govern commercial transactions in the United States.
Businesses and individuals who engage in commercial transactions or use personal property as collateral are required to file a Uniform Commercial Code financing statement.
To fill out a Uniform Commercial Code financing statement, you will need to provide information about the debtor, the secured party, and the collateral being used to secure the transaction.
The purpose of the Uniform Commercial Code is to provide a standard set of rules and regulations for commercial transactions, making it easier for businesses to engage in commerce across state lines.
The information that must be reported on a Uniform Commercial Code financing statement includes the names and addresses of the debtor and secured party, a description of the collateral being used to secure the transaction, and any other relevant information.
